Ticket #2907 — Signature check fails on report builder export

Support: customers exporting from the Tallyvane report builder see a signature verification error after the sorting-stability patch. The patch changed row ordering in grouped exports, which altered the serialized payload, so exports signed before the patch now fail verification against cached manifests. Advise customers to regenerate reports; old exports cannot be re-verified. Fresh exports are signed with the key below.

signing key of fadug-haweg = bky19_x2JJNa4RuE34mQa9TgK

For the weekly sync: every deployed binary of SplitGate now carries an embedded provenance record linking it to the exact commit, the experiment-config snapshot, and the signing step in the Ferrowell pipeline. This lets us answer, for any live assignment decision, precisely which build produced it — critical when auditing bucket skew complaints. Verification runs nightly; failures page the platform rotation. The current production build is identified by the token appearing directly below this paragraph.

pipeline stamp: htk21_cc68b8e00e3cb5ca75ae8

First-Aid Room — Facilities Desk Reference

The first-aid room at Hollin Quay House is on the ground floor, beside the Wrenfield stairwell. Facilities staff are responsible for weekly checks of the supply cabinet, the eyewash station, and the couch paper roll, recorded in the inspection ledger kept inside the door. Restock requests go through the Quillon portal under "Medical Supplies." The room must remain locked when not in use, and only trained first aiders and facilities staff may enter unaccompanied. The door code is shown below.

turnstile pass: bdg-AFO-1